Anastrozole, which is also known as Arimidex in its brand name form, is a prescription medication used to treat types of breast cancer in women who have undergone menopause. It falls under the category of drugs called aromatase inhibitors. Anastrozole is particularly effective for hormone receptor breast cancer and metastatic breast cancer because it plays a role in reducing estrogen levels in the body. This reduction is crucial as it prevents the growth of cells associated with these types of cancers. Essentially, Anastrozole works by suppressing estrogen production, thereby impeding the growth and spread of hormone breast cancer cells. Through this mechanism, this medication effectively slows down. Halts the progression of these particular cancers.
Anastrozole functions by blocking the activity of an enzyme called aromatase, which produces estrogen in the body. It works by converting hormones like testosterone into estrogen through this enzyme. By inhibiting aromatase with anastrozole, the overall production of estrogen is reduced. Around 66% of diagnosed breast cancer cases are hormone receptors, meaning that these tumors have receptors on their surface that bind to specific hormones like estrogen or progesterone. When these hormones bind together, they stimulate the growth of the tumor. Metastatic breast cancer, also known as stage IV or advanced stage disease, refers to any form where malignant cells have spread beyond their location in one or both breasts and have affected other organs such as bones, lungs, or liver.
